Home
last modified time | relevance | path

Searched refs:SecondMacroFusionInstKind (Results 1 – 3 of 3) sorted by relevance

/freebsd/contrib/llvm-project/llvm/lib/Target/X86/
H A DX86MacroFusion.cpp27 static X86::SecondMacroFusionInstKind classifySecond(const MachineInstr &MI) { in classifySecond()
45 const X86::SecondMacroFusionInstKind BranchKind = classifySecond(SecondMI); in shouldScheduleAdjacent()
47 if (BranchKind == X86::SecondMacroFusionInstKind::Invalid) in shouldScheduleAdjacent()
/freebsd/contrib/llvm-project/llvm/lib/Target/X86/MCTargetDesc/
H A DX86BaseInfo.h116 enum class SecondMacroFusionInstKind { enum
257 inline SecondMacroFusionInstKind
260 return SecondMacroFusionInstKind::Invalid; in classifySecondCondCodeInMacroFusion()
263 return SecondMacroFusionInstKind::Invalid; in classifySecondCondCodeInMacroFusion()
270 return SecondMacroFusionInstKind::ELG; in classifySecondCondCodeInMacroFusion()
275 return SecondMacroFusionInstKind::AB; in classifySecondCondCodeInMacroFusion()
282 return SecondMacroFusionInstKind::SPO; in classifySecondCondCodeInMacroFusion()
291 SecondMacroFusionInstKind SecondKind) { in isMacroFused()
298 return SecondKind == X86::SecondMacroFusionInstKind::AB || in isMacroFused()
299 SecondKind == X86::SecondMacroFusionInstKind::ELG; in isMacroFused()
[all …]
H A DX86AsmBackend.cpp249 static X86::SecondMacroFusionInstKind
357 const X86::SecondMacroFusionInstKind BranchKind = in isMacroFused()